17370845950

安装MinIO在Linux上难吗

在Linux系统上安装MinIO并不是一件复杂的事情,尤其对于具备一定Linux操作经验的人来说更是如此。下面将介绍一些关于安装MinIO的基础步骤以及需要注意的地方。

安装流程

  1. 准备工作
  • 设置安装目录及其权限:
mkdir /opt/minio
chmod 777 /opt/minio
  • 创建数据目录与启动脚本:
mkdir /opt/minio/data
mkdir /opt/minio/bin
touch /opt/minio/minio.log
  1. 下载MinIO
  • 利用wget工具获取最新版的MinIO服务器:
wget https://dl.minio.io/server/minio/release/linux-amd64/minio
  1. 运行MinIO
  • 即时启动(适合短期使用):
./minio server /opt/minio/data
  • 后台运行(建议采用,方便管理):
nohup /opt/minio/minio server /opt/minio/data --console-address ":9100" > /opt/minio/minio.log 2>&1 &
  1. 配置MinIO
  • 首次启动时需要设定初始管理员密码,完成后可通过以下方式登录:
export MINIO_ROOT_USER=root
export MINIO_ROOT_PASSWORD=admin123456
./minio server /opt/minio/data

普通问题及其解决方案

  • 端口冲突

      nohup /opt/minio/minio server /opt/minio/data --address ":9100" --console-address ":34298" > /opt/minio/minio.log 2>&1 &

    或者终止占用该端口的进程。

  • 端口受限: 开启防火墙中的相关端口,或者禁用防火墙。

脚本化安装(便于一次性完成安装)

为了更便捷地完成安装,可以借助某些开源的一键安装脚本。例如,jonssonyan开发的一个包含多种软件(含MinIO)的一键安装脚本,通过SSH连接服务器后执行即可。

总而言之,在Linux环境下安装MinIO是一个较为简单的任务,只要依照上述步骤实施,并留意常见的问题即可。对那些追求高效部署的用户而言,选用一键安装脚本也是一种不错的选择。